Based on the data from 1997 / 2002 when the population of Nassau Bay, Texas was 4,600 / 4,186
Number of Establishments - Nassau Bay (2002)
- A) Wholesale trade: 1997 - 7, 2002 - 10 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 152, 2002 - 238, State average - 58)
- B) Retail trade: 1997 - 17, 2002 - 12 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 369, 2002 - 286, State average - 135)
- C) Information: 2002 - 3 (Per 100,000 population: 2002 - 71, State average - 21)
- D) Real estate & rental & leasing: 1997 - 9, 2002 - 10 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 195, 2002 - 238, State average - 45)
- E) Professional, scientific & technical services: 1997 - 26, 2002 - 28 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 565, 2002 - 668, State average - 100)
- F) Administrative & support & waste management & remediation service: 1997 - 6, 2002 - 6 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 130, 2002 - 143, State average - 44)
- G) Educational services: 1997 - 1, 2002 - 1 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 21, 2002 - 23, State average - 10)
- H) Health care & social assistance: 1997 - 37, 2002 - 35 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 804, 2002 - 836, State average - 92)
- I) Arts, entertainment & recreation: 1997 - 1, 2002 - 2 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 21, 2002 - 47, State average - 11)
- J) Accommodation & food services: 1997 - 11, 2002 - 10 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 239, 2002 - 238, State average - 70)
- K) Other services (except public administration): 1997 - 2, 2002 - 7 (Per 100,000 population: 1997 - 43, 2002 - 167, State average - 65)
